netty: netty-codec-http2: Netty MadeYouReset HTTP/2 DDoS Vulnerability

A flaw was found in Netty where malformed client requests can trigger server-side stream resets without triggering abuse counters. This issue, referred to as the "MadeYouReset" attack, allows malicious clients to induce excessive server workload by repeatedly causing server-side stream aborts...

netty-codec-http: Netty is vulnerable to request smuggling due to incorrect parsing of chunk extensions

A flaw in Netty’s HTTP/1.1 chunked encoding parser allows newline LF characters in chunk extensions to be incorrectly treated as the end of the chunk-size line instead of requiring the proper CRLF sequence. This discrepancy can be exploited in rare cases where a reverse proxy interprets the same...
